Abstract

Many planners and researchers pay attention to the potentials of Environmental Impact Assessment (EIA) as a planning method. The EIA of a local land use plan or comprehensive plan becomes effective under the Mini-NEPA or State Environmental Policy Act. In this context, this study focuses on the NEPA based EIA of local land use plans in order to examine its effectiveness as part of the planning process. Based on the assumption that systematic environmental assessment will ensure the effectiveness and the quality of a local land use plan, this study evaluate a local land use plan EIA process of California with the quality and effectiveness criteria.
